Suez blockage boosts Asia LNG price, but it probably shouldn’t: Russell

LAUNCESTON -- The price of spot liquefied natural gas (LNG) in Asia has moved higher amid the blockage of the Suez Canal, but it's doubtful it needs to as the delays to shipping to the region will likely only have a marginal impact on supply. Read More

WeChat, China’s most popular app, faces an imminent ban in the U.S. , leaving many of its users in a bind. The White House said Friday it would prohibit WeChat , owned by Beijing-based Tencent, from appearing in U.S. app stores starting Sunday at midnight.  Though WeChat has a comparatively minor U.S. presence, it remains a major conduit for communications between Chinese nationals living abroad and their friends and family back home . The app has an average of 19 million million daily active users in the U.S. versus more than a billion worldwide.  WeChat, called Weixin in China, is effectively the operating system for people’s digital lives in China. They use it to pay for services, hail cabs, go shopping, read news, chat, and more. For people seeking to bridge the digital divide between the U.S. and China, WeChat is not easily re...
